>Necroscope by Brian Lumley

A series about telepathic British spies fighting Russians and vampires and Russian vampires. Loads of body horror. Everywhere.

The central character of the series, Harry Keogh, is pretty boring to read about when he gains the ability to fucking teleport wherever he wants (this happens early on, so it's not much of a spoiler). No fucking clue what Lumley was thinking here. There was no reason for it other than he didn't feel like writing chapters where Harry has to book a plane ticket.

Ironically, the books shine best when they focus on anyone BUT Harry, which is good because only around one third of the series takes place from Harry's viewpoint. The rest swings between various secondary protagonists, mooks, villains, vampires, and a fun rotating cast of freaks and myopic Slavs.

It's entertaining trash.
